After a few episodes mostly focusing on the bigger storyline, Supernatural Season 4, Episode 5 took a risk with a monster movie special. Which lines stood out the most?

Supernatural Season 4 opened with four episodes that mostly stuck to the bigger picture. Technically, “Metamorphosis” could be classed as a monster-of-the-week episode, but it was a big one for Sam as he saw himself in their Rugaru. Episode 5, titled “Monster Movie,” was the first one to really focus just on the monster of the week.

It was also one that took a lot of risk. This episode pulled from a lot of classic horror movies and was produced in black and white. It had all the cheesy elements of the horror classics, including good ole Dracula.

For me, the episode is a special one as it opened the world of Supernatural to my husband. It also has some excellent lines. Here are the five best from Supernatural Season 4, Episode 5.

But what we can do is chop off some vamps’ heads. Come on, man, it’s like the good old days, an honest-to-goodness monster hunt.

It’s funny that Dean would say this. This line clearly acknowledged that for a number of episodes, the story was bigger and more focused. This one was all about bringing the fun back, and it sure did. “Monster Movie” also gave us some throwbacks to the past, which makes it exciting for the old-timers.

Room’s paid for, and it’s Oktoberfest. Come on, brother. Beer and bar wenches.

This is just typical Dean. After getting back from Hell, he just wanted to have fun. We knew that something was happening deep down–that there was trauma there–but he was hiding it in the need to have fun. At first, this line didn’t mean much. Over the years, it’s meant more and become one of my favorites because it connects to Dean’s actions in later years.

Please. Dean, maybe angels can pull you out of Hell but no one can do that.

Trust Sam to say it as it is. This line definitely works better when you consider the whole scene. Dean and Sam are talking about how Dean has no scars that he had before death. Castiel pulling him from the pit got rid of all the scars over the years, so Dean believes he’s a virgin again. Yeah, nobody could do that, right?

Of course, yes, but I have a coupon.

This was just a very cheesy line but it had me. This is a monster who is supposed to be scary. We get why he’s asking about garlic (although it probably does absolutely nothing and it’s more for the movie) but then he just has to pull out the coupon line. Dracula wouldn’t really be that bothered about saving money on a pizza, making it clear there was something weirder about this case.

Do not use such language in the presence of my bride!

I know for many this line doesn’t mean much, but it’s one that makes me chuckle for a few reasons. At first, it was purely because of the language really not being that bad. However, actors weren’t allowed to swear in movies pre-1970s, so the time that these classic horrors were filmed and this shapeshifter wouldn’t have been used to it in movies.

Now there’s the Avengers connection. I just think of Captain America telling people off for swearing.
